About the 4D Experience

If you’ve not yet paid a visit to our 4D Experience theatre, you’re in for a cinematic adventure - filled with thrilling sensory effects such as wind, mist, scents and dramatic lighting!  

From the roaring rumble of the train to the heavenly scent of hot chocolate, you’re sure to catch the holiday spirit from head to toe, when you join us for THE POLAR EXPRESS 4-D Experience.

Note: The POLAR EXPRESS 4-D Experience is included in general admission and has a run time of approximately 20 minutes.

Bobs & Lolo

December 19-23, 27-30

A holiday musical adventure for families!

This local music duo connects kids to the natural world through music, movement and make-believe. Their original songs are about active living, environmental conservation, healthy eating & teamwork.

Sing along and dance to this fun, live music presentation.
